kolchakA

kolchakA
Рейтинг
228
Регистрация
19.06.2010
Ladycharm:

Под виндюками в С-билдере был объект для управления браузером IE (я с ним работала в 2005 г). Воды много утекло, наверняка уже есть такие объекты под все платформы.

В VS 2010 тоже есть такой объект, вот щас с ним разбираюсь. Есть конечно и библиотеки для обработки JS, но без окружения браузера и его DOM модели, я так понимаю, это малоэффективно

temmokan:
Если речь о PHP, то shell_exec()/exec():
$pid = shell_exec("nohup $cmdline");

...

if (exec("ps -p $pid -o comm=") != '') {
// process still running
}

При условии, что обе этих функции разрешены. Можно полученный $pid сохранять в файле, например, а при запуске крона считывать сохранённые pid и проверять их существование.

да, это наверное то что надо!

работаю около года в бурж нете. Кроме самописных приложению, юзаю Market Samurai (очень с ключевиками помогает) и Link Assistant (это поможет искать площадки и отчеты составлять).

Большое спасибо за критику. Ищите еще баги, после НГ обязательно все исправлю. Как появится чуть свободного времени сделаю еще, как советовали выше, сохранение и подгрузку списка часто используемых регулярок.

Всех с НАСТУПАЮЩИМ НОВЫМ ГОДОМ!!!

SeoNizator:
Было бы полезней, если бы было окно не только "найти", а и "заменить".
Тестилку в прокси-сервере HandyCache можно за образец взять ;)

Ещё для развития: шаблоны часто используемых выражений тоже весьма полезно. Могу в личку показать как это реализовано в др софте.

По поводу глюка с win1251 поправил. По поводу заменить тоже думал. Да если можно стукните в личку.

kolchakA добавил 29.12.2010 в 13:04

SeoNizator:
Было бы полезней, если бы было окно не только "найти", а и "заменить".
Тестилку в прокси-сервере HandyCache можно за образец взять ;)

Ещё для развития: шаблоны часто используемых выражений тоже весьма полезно. Могу в личку показать как это реализовано в др софте.

Замену сделал. Качаем обновления. Но убрал возможность выбирать группы - иногда работает не совсем так как нужно.

101-s:
Неплохая вещица.
Но нашел один глюк, не понимает кодировку windows-1251, приходится код страницы загружать через копипаст

да точно, поправлю глюк.

Думаю вот еще сюда же тестилку xpath выражений добавить. Очень удобно, если работаете с DOM

Объясняю - мне нужно сделать исключение именно с помощью ОДНОГО регулярного выражения

'[umka:
;8199177']точно... надо же наоборот было :)
тогда так:
$str=~s#</?([a-oq-z][^>]*|p[^>]+)>##gi;

т.е. сама регулярка, отлавливающая все теги кроме <p> и </p> вот: #</?([a-oq-z][^>]*|p[^>]+)>#
(она должна быть нечувствительна к регистру)

Спасибо! Уже не первый раз помогаете. У меня уже даже не получается отзыв вам оставить)))

'[umka:
;8199063']на перле
$str=~s#</?p>##g;

я не знаю перла, но похоже на выражение чтобы вырезать как раз таки p

Всего: 425